A Repel is an item which lets the player walk a certain number of steps without encountering wild Pokémon with a lower level than the first member in the player's party. It is manufactured by Silph Co., and is sold in most Poké Marts. Its design is similar to that of an aerosol spray and is similar to insect repellent. It is available in three strengths. It is the base of the Repel trick.

Trivia
- The Super Repel is more cost-effective than the Max Repel (the Super Repel gives one step per $2.5 while the Max Repel gives one step per $2.8).
